Chapter 1: Introduction.- Part I: Inside Property Market Cycle.- Chapter 2: Property Market Cycle.- Chapter 3: On the Essence of property cycles.- Chapter 4: Addressing Cyclicality Through International Financial Standards.- Chapter 5: Dealing with Cyclical Assets.- Chapter 6: The Logic of a Cyclical Adjustment. Some reflexions.- Chapter 7: Property Market Cycle, Commercial Property and Mortgage Lending Value.- Chapter 8: The Effects of Heuristics and Biases on Real Estate Valuation.- Chapter 9: Standardized valuation of real estate reflecting cyclical economic development – experience of last two decades.- Part II: Problems and Solutions.- Chapter 10: Thinking Out the Box.- Chapter 11: Regulatory Responses to Property Cycles.- Chapter 12: Property Valuation in Cyclical Market Conditions.- Chapter 13: Property Market Cycle and Valuation: A Geometrical Approach.- Chapter 14: The Transactional Assets Pricing Approach: property valuation implications and a potential for fundamental valueresearch.- Chapter 15: Measures of Variability in the Application of Cyclical Capitalization (normal form) to London Office Market.- Chapter 16: Housing valuation and the business cycle: The hedonic house price indices approach.- Chapter 17: Property valuation, transaction prices and market activity.- Chapter 18: Methodological Integration between Property Market Cycle and Valuation Process. Other Cyclical Capitalization Models.- Part III: Conclusion.- Chapter 19: Property Market Cycle and Valuation…Filling the Gap.
